df.radua2019: Meta-analyses exploring the risk factors for posttraumatic stress disorder.

Description

Real dataset taken from Tortella-Feliu et al. (2019).

Format

The dataset contains the following variables:

meta_reviewname of the first author of the meta-analysis.
factorname of the risk factor.
authorfirst study author of the individual studies.
yearyear of publication of the individual studies.
multiple_esindicates the reason of the presence of multiple effect sizes
(due to multiple groups or outcomes) per study.
measuretype of effect size.
valuevalue of the effect size.
ci_lolower bound of the 95% confidence interval.
ci_upupper bound of the 95% confidence interval.
n_casesnumber of cases.
n_controlsnumber of controls.
n_expnumber of participants in the exposed group (sum of the number of cases
and controls in the exposed group).
n_nexpnumber of participants in the non-exposed group (sum of the number of cases
and controls in the non-exposed group).
n_cases_expnumber of cases in the exposed group.
n_controls_expnumber of controls in the exposed group.
n_cases_nexpnumber of cases in the non-exposed group.
n_controls_nexpnumber of controls in the non-exposed group.
mean_casesmeans of participants in the experimental arm.
sd_casesstandard deviation of participants in the experimental arm.
mean_controlsmeans of participants in the control arm.
sd_controlsstandard deviation of participants in the control arm.
amstarAMSTAR score of the meta-analysis
